Summary: When using Java for date calculation, you may sometimes encounter some error exceptions. This article will introduce some common date calculation error exceptions, and give solutions and code examples to help developers better deal with these problems.

1. Problem Description
In Java, date calculation is a common requirement. However, when doing date calculations, you sometimes encounter some error exceptions, as follows:

  1. NumberFormatException: When converting a string to a date object, a NumberFormatException exception may occur. This is usually because the date string is not in the expected format or contains non-numeric characters.
  2. ParseException: When using the SimpleDateFormat class to format or parse dates, a ParseException may occur. This may be due to the format of the date string not matching the specified format pattern, or the presence of an invalid date value.
  3. NullPointerException: When using date objects, if null value checking is not performed correctly, a NullPointerException may occur. This usually happens when calling a method on a date object.
